Еволюцията на ОС: От команден ред до графични интерфейси

Еволюцията на ОС: От команден ред до графични интерфейси

Представете си света преди 50 години. Компютрите са огромни машини, които заемат цели стаи. Потребителите взаимодействат с тях чрез перфорирани карти и сложни команди. Днес носим в джоба си устройства, хиляди пъти по-мощни от тези гиганти. Зад тази невероятна трансформация стои едно от най-важните технологични постижения на човечеството – еволюцията на операционните системи.

Началото: Ерата на команден ред

Първите стъпки в цифровия свят

В началото на компютърната ера, концепцията за операционна система едва съществуваше. Първите компютри от 1940-те и 1950-те години работеха с директно програмиране на хардуера. Програмистите буквално пренареждаха кабели и превключватели, за да променят функционалността на машината.

Появата на първите операционни системи през 1960-те години революционизира начина, по който хората взаимодействат с компютрите. Системи като IBM OS/360 и UNIX заложиха основите на това, което днес възприемаме като естествено.

Началото: Ерата на команден ред

Властта на командния ред

Командният ред, или CLI (Command Line Interface), беше първият истински интерфейс между човек и машина. Потребителите въвеждаха текстови команди, които системата изпълняваше директно. Този подход изискваше задълбочени технически знания, но предлагаше невероятна мощ и гъвкавост.

UNIX системите популяризираха командния ред с философията "прави едно нещо, но го прави добре". Всяка команда имаше специфична функция, а комбинирането им създаваше мощни работни потоци. Дори днес, 50 години по-късно, системните администратори и разработчици разчитат на командния ред за сложни задачи.

Революцията започва: Първите графични интерфейси

Xerox и визионерското мислене

Истинската революция започна в изследователските лаборатории на Xerox PARC през 1970-те години. Там се роди концепцията за графичен потребителски интерфейс (GUI). Xerox Alto, макар да не беше комерсиален продукт, демонстрира революционни идеи: прозорци, икони, менюта и показалка.

Тези концепции изглеждаха като научна фантастика за времето си. Вместо да помнят сложни команди, потребителите можеха да "кликат" върху обекти на екрана. Интерфейсът имитираше познатия физически свят с метафори като "работен плот" и "папки".

xerox

Apple и демократизацията на технологиите

Стив Джобс и Apple Inc. видяха потенциала на графичните интерфейси и го превърнаха в комерсиален успех. Apple Lisa (1983) беше първият широко достъпен компютър с GUI, но истинската революция дойде с Apple Macintosh (1984).

Macintosh популяризира концепции, които днес възприемаме като очевидни: мишката като основен инструмент за навигация, drag-and-drop операции, визуални икони за файлове и програми. Рекламата на Apple за Macintosh обещаваше компютър, който всеки може да използва – и това обещание се сбъдна.

Microsoft и масовото приемане

Windows: Мостът към бъдещето

Microsoft Windows не беше първата графична операционна система, но стана най-влиятелната. Първите версии (Windows 1.0-2.0) бяха примитивни, но Windows 3.0 (1990) промени играта. Системата предлагаше стабилност, съвместимост и достъпност, която привлече милиони потребители.

Windows 95 беше истинската революция на Microsoft. Въведе концепцията за Start Menu, taskbar и plug-and-play устройства. За първи път, инсталирането на нов хардуер не изискваше технически експертиза. Компютрите станаха достъпни за обикновените хора.

Битката за потребителите

Конкуренцията между Apple и Microsoft през 1990-те години ускори иновациите. Apple се фокусираше върху дизайна и потребителското преживяване. Microsoft търсеше максимална съвместимост и достъпност. Тази конкуренция доведе до експоненциален прогрес в развитието на операционните системи.

📖 Прочетете още: Мобилен офис: Работете професионално само с телефон

Модерната ера: Многообразие и специализация

Linux: Силата на отвореното сътрудничество

Linux появи се в началото на 1990-те като алтернатива на комерсиалните операционни системи. Базирана на принципите на отворения код, Linux демонстрира силата на глобалното сътрудничество. Хиляди разработчици по целия свят допринасят за нейното развитие.

Linux доминира в сферата на сървърите, суперкомпютрите и вградените системи. Гъвкавостта и стабилността й я правят предпочитан избор за критични приложения. Дистрибуции като Ubuntu направиха Linux достъпна и за обикновените потребители.

Мобилната революция

Появата на смартфоните създаде нова категория операционни системи. iOS и Android преосмислиха концепцията за потребителски интерфейс. Докосването замени мишката, жестовете станаха основен начин за взаимодействие.

Тези мобилни ОС въведоха концепции като app stores, push notifications и location-based services. Те трансформираха компютрите от инструменти за работа в персонални асистенти, които носим навсякъде.

Технологичните основи на еволюцията

Хардуерното развитие като катализатор

Еволюцията на операционните системи е тясно свързана с развитието на хардуера. Увеличаването на процесорната мощ позволи по-сложни графични интерфейси. Появата на цветните монитори направи възможни богати визуални преживявания.

Развитието на мрежовите технологии трансформира ОС от изолирани системи в свързани платформи. Интернет свързаността стана основна характеристика на модерните операционни системи.

Софтуерните архитектури

Преходът от монолитни към модулни архитектури позволи по-голяма гъвкавост и стабилност. Концепцията за microkernel подобри сигурността и надеждността. Виртуализацията създаде възможности за изпълнение на множество ОС на една машина.

Социалното въздействие на еволюцията

Демократизацията на технологиите

Графичните интерфейси направиха компютрите достъпни за милиони хора без технически знания. Дете може да използва таблет интуитивно, без да чете ръководства. Тази достъпност трансформира образованието, бизнеса и ежедневието.

Възрастните хора, които преди се страхуваха от технологиите, днес общуват с внуците си чрез видеоповиквания. Малките бизнеси могат да се конкурират с корпорациите благодарение на достъпни софтуерни решения.

Предизвикателствата на прогреса

Еволюцията на ОС донесе и нови предизвикателства. Въпросите за поверителността на данните стават все по-важни. Зависимостта от технологиите създава нови рискове и уязвимости. Цифровото неравенство остава проблем в много части на света.

Бъдещето: Накъде се движим

Изкуствен интелект и машинно обучение

Модерните операционни системи интегрират все повече AI функционалности. Персонални асистенти като Siri, Cortana и Google Assistant стават интегрална част от ОС. Предиктивните функции и автоматизацията обещават да направят компютрите още по-интуитивни.

Машинното обучение позволява на системите да се адаптират към навиците на потребителите. Бъдещите ОС може да предвиждат нуждите ни и да предлагат решения преди да осъзнаем проблема.

Нови форми на взаимодействие

Гласовото управление, жестовите интерфейси и дори контролът с мисли стават реалност. Виртуалната и допълнената реалност създават нови възможности за взаимодействие с цифровия свят.

Тези технологии обещават да направят интерфейсите още по-естествени и интуитивни. Границата между физическия и цифровия свят се размива.

Заключение: Урокът от историята

Еволюцията на операционните системи е повече от техническа история. Тя разказва за човешката способност да трансформира сложните технологии в достъпни инструменти. От командния ред до графичните интерфейси, всяка стъпка е направила технологиите по-човешки.

Днес, когато говорим с нашите устройства или докосваме екрана, за да направим нещо, рядко се замисляме за дългия път, който е довел до тази простота. Зад всяко кликване и докосване стоят десетилетия иновации, експерименти и мечти за по-добро бъдеще.

Бъдещето на операционните системи е още по-вълнуващо. Те ще станат по-интелигентни, по-интуитивни и по-интегрирани в ежедневието ни. Историята на ОС е история на човешкия прогрес, и тя продължава да се пише всеки ден.

В края на краищата, еволюцията на операционните системи ни учи на важна истина: технологиите са най-мощни, когато служат на хората, а не обратно. Най-добрите иновации са тези, които правят живота ни по-прост, по-продуктивен и по-свързан с другите хора.

Федя Серафиев

Федя Серафиев

Федя Серафиев e собственик на уебсайта urocibg.eu. Той намира удовлетворение в това да помага на хората да решават и най-сложните технически проблеми. Сегашната му цел е да пише лесни за следване статии, така че подобни проблеми изобщо да не възникват.

Благодарим ви за прочитането на статията! Ако намерихте информацията за полезна, можете да дарите посредством бутоните по-долу: